Understanding Treadmills: Types, Benefits, and Considerations
Treadmills have ended up being an essential part of physical fitness culture, providing a hassle-free solution for people seeking to improve their cardiovascular physical fitness without the need for outdoor spaces or weather factors to consider. With an array of functions and designs readily available, prospective purchasers need to be knowledgeable to make the best choice. This short article aims to provide an extensive introduction of treadmills, consisting of the different types, advantages, and elements to consider when acquiring one.
The Different Types of Treadmills1. Manual Treadmills
Manual treadmills are powered by the user instead of an electric motor. They require no electrical power and generally feature a simple style with fewer moving parts.

Motorized treadmills are the most common type, powered by an electric motor. They normally provide different functions such as programmable exercise routines, adjustable slopes, and greater weight capabilities.

Folding Treadmills sales are developed for simple storage, making them perfect for those with limited area.

These treadmills are constructed for resilience and performance, typically found in health clubs and fitness centers. They are created for high use rates and included advanced features.

Treadmills use various advantages for people wanting to boost their fitness levels or preserve an athletic regimen.
1. Convenience
Owning a treadmill permits users to work out at their own schedule, removing reliance on weather conditions. It provides flexibility, as workouts can happen day or night.
2. Customizable Workouts
Many modern treadmills feature customizable programs to accommodate beginners and skilled professional athletes. Users can adjust speed, incline, and workout duration to take full advantage of the efficiency of their sessions.
3. Tracking Progress
Many treadmills come equipped with digital screens that record crucial stats such as range, speed, calories burned, and heart rate. Monitoring this data assists users track their physical fitness development in time.
4. Lowered Impact
Treadmills frequently provide a cushioned surface that can minimize joint effect compared to operating on hard outside surface areas, making them an appropriate alternative for individuals with joint concerns or those recuperating from injuries.
5. Range of Workouts
Users can participate in various exercises on a treadmill, from walking and running to interval training and speed work. Some machines even offer integrated courses that simulate outdoor surfaces.
Considerations When Buying a Treadmill
When buying a treadmill, people must consider several factors to guarantee they make an informed decision.

What is the typical life expectancy of a treadmill sale?
Usually, a premium treadmill can last between 7 to 12 years, depending on usage, upkeep, and build quality.
2. What is the best treadmill brand?
Popular brands consist of NordicTrack, Sole Fitness, Precor, and LifeSpan, each known for their quality and client fulfillment.
3. Can I use a treadmill for walking?
Yes, treadmills are ideal for walking, running, or running, making them versatile for users of all fitness levels.
4. How frequently should I service my treadmill?
Routine maintenance is normally recommended every six months to guarantee optimum performance and durability.
5. Is it all right to run on a treadmill every day?
While running on a treadmill daily is acceptable for some, it's smart to incorporate rest days or alternate workouts to avoid possible overuse injuries.
